### Action item: Harrowfield gateway buffering

During the outage, the Harrowfield telemetry gateway dropped readings from roughly forty tractors because its in-memory buffer had no overflow policy. Owner for the fix is the Fieldwire team: add disk-backed spill, cap retention at six hours, and alert when the buffer exceeds half capacity. Target is two sprints out. Progress will be reported at this sync until closed. Design notes, capacity math, and the review checklist are being tracked on the internal page:

runbook for yahop-tajep: https://jenkins.olvarqstack.internal/settings

Heads up, on-call folks: the Trailmark survey app queues submissions locally when crews lose signal out in the field. The queue has hard caps so devices don't fill their storage, and sync bursts are throttled when connectivity returns. If users report dropped surveys, check against the limits below first.

tuning constants:
RATE_LIMITS = {
    "zorael": 10,
    "oliix": 1,
    "holix": 2,
    "quenix": 10,
}

## Runbook: LockerLoop Access Flow Release

LockerLoop's laundry-locker access flow ships as a firmware bundle plus mobile config. Order matters: firmware first, then config, or lockers reject unlock tokens for up to an hour. Canary on the Bramfield site, hold 30 minutes, check unlock success rate above 99%. Rollback is config-only; never downgrade firmware in the field. Bundles must be signed before upload — the gateway verifies each one against the deploy key below.

release key, taweg-kagef: bky19_t68ygELm33qLigEt8yG

Subject: Parchmill cut-over wrap-up

Hi — quick summary for your review. We cut over to the new Parchmill markdown pipeline last night with no rollbacks. Sanitization now happens pre-cache, so stale unsafe HTML can't leak from old entries; we also purged the render cache entirely. One straggler worker ran the old build for ten minutes, already terminated. The production pipeline currently runs with these settings.

config for bawip-badup:
ULAAEL_HOST=ulaael.zemvarsys.internal
ULAAEL_PORT=8000